Last-mile delivery, the final step in getting goods from a warehouse or hub to the customer’s doorstep, is a critical component of today’s logistics landscape. For markets such as India and the USA where e-commerce and global trade are booming, last-mile delivery offers unique problems and huge opportunities. A rising bar of customer expectations for speed, transparency, and flexibility is driving innovation across this segment. Smart Technologies Powering Efficiency

The integration of smart technologies such as IoT, AI, and advanced tracking is redefining the efficiency of last-mile delivery. AI-powered route optimization algorithms help delivery fleets avoid traffic jams and save on fuel. Sustainable Delivery Solutions and Green Delivery Solutions

As last-mile delivery volumes increase, so does the environmental impact. Sustainability is an increasing concern for logistics companies across India and the USA looking to minimise carbon footprints and operate responsibly. Electric vehicles (EVs), cargo bikes, and drones are inching their way into becoming viable alternatives to traditional diesel trucks.

Customer-Centred Delivery Models

The future of last-mile delivery puts customer experience front and centre. Flexible delivery options like scheduled time slots, pick-up points, and contactless handoffs are available to meet diverse customer needs in both India and the USA. The demand for transparency in communication is fulfilled by delivery notifications and accurate ETAs powered by IoT and data analytics.
